pbreak语句在python中有什么用途?
在Python中,`break`语句用于跳出当前所在的循环(`for`循环或`while`循环),并继续执行循环后面的代码。
`break`语句通常与条件判断结合使用,用于在满足特定条件时提前终止循环。当条件满足时,`break`语句会立即退出当前循环,不再执行循环体内剩余的代码,而是跳转到循环后面的代码继续执行。
以下是`break`语句的一些常见用途:
1. 提前结束循环:当满足某个条件时,不再执行循环体内的代码,直接跳出循环。
示例:
python
在Python中,`break`语句用于跳出当前所在的循环(`for`循环或`while`循环),并继续执行循环后面的代码。
`break`语句通常与条件判断结合使用,用于在满足特定条件时提前终止循环。当条件满足时,`break`语句会立即退出当前循环,不再执行循环体内剩余的代码,而是跳转到循环后面的代码继续执行。
以下是`break`语句的一些常见用途:
1. 提前结束循环:当满足某个条件时,不再执行循环体内的代码,直接跳出循环。
示例:
python
for i in range(1, 10):
if i == 5:
break
print(i)
输出:
1
2
3
4
2. 在搜索或遍历中找到目标后停止:当在搜索或遍历过程中找到了目标值或满足某个条件时,可以使用`break`提前结束循环,避免不必要的遍历。
示例:
python
numbers =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]
target = 6
for num in numbers:
if num == target:
print("Target found!")
break
输出:
1
2
3
4
需要注意的是,`break`语句只能用于当前所在的循环,如果嵌套了多层循环,`break`只会跳出最内层的循环。
`break`语句是控制流程的一种机制,可以根据特定条件提前退出循环,从而灵活控制程序的执行流程。 ```
输出:
1
2
3
4
2. 在搜索或遍历中找到目标后停止:当在搜索或遍历过程中找到了目标值或满足某个条件时,可以使用`break`提前结束循环,避免不必要的遍历。
示例:
python
numbers =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10]
target = 6
for num in numbers:
if num == target:
print("Target found!")
break
输出:
Target found!
需要注意的是,`break`语句只能用于当前所在的循环,如果嵌套了多层循环,`break`只会跳出最内层的循环。
`break`语句是控制流程的一种机制,可以根据特定条件提前退出循环,从而灵活控制程序的执行流程。

猜你喜欢LIKE
相关推荐HOT
更多>>
java自动类型转换如何实现?
在Java中,自动类型转换(也称为隐式类型转换)是指在一定条件下,将一种较小范围的数据类型转换为较大范围的数据类型,而无需显式地进行类型转换...详情>>
2023-06-07 15:24:37
article标签是什么元素?有什么作用
article标签是 HTML5 中的元素,用于定义一个独立的、完整的内容单元,通常包含文章、博客、新闻、评论等内容。增强可读性:使用 标签可以使页...详情>>
2023-04-20 16:19:55
什么是linux系统内核?什么是linux发行版
Linux 是一个开源操作系统,由内核和许多其他的软件组成。其中,Linux 内核是操作系统的核心,负责管理计算机的硬件资源和提供基本的系统功能,...详情>>
2023-03-03 10:57:37
数据埋点(Data buried point)的应用价值剖析
数据埋点指在应用中特定的流程中收集一些信息,用来跟踪应用使用的状况,后续用来进一步优化产品或是提供运营的数据支撑。比如访问数(Visits),...详情>>
2023-02-08 17:38:00热门推荐
pbreak语句在python中有什么用途?
沸java自动类型转换如何实现?
热java异常分类三大类是什么?
热常用的maven打包命令有哪些?
新article标签是什么元素?有什么作用
js引用数据类型有哪些
什么是枚举?没有枚举之前怎么做的
javascript中如何搜索数组元素
css阴影效果属性:box-shadow属性
echarts和chart的优缺点对比
mybatis通用mapper的使用方法
ui设计之js效果-如何制作文字倒计时
svn与git的区别是什么?使用git的优势是什么
什么是linux系统内核?什么是linux发行版